## Log sampling: Pipewren ingest service

Pipewren emits ~40k log lines/min at baseline. Sampling is enforced at the emitter: DEBUG at 1%, INFO at 10%, WARN and above unsampled. Do not approve changes that log inside the per-record loop without a sample guard. Error aggregation keys must stay stable across releases or dedup breaks. Current sampling config, override flags, and the change-approval checklist are documented on the internal page below.

wiki page, bagep-hawif: https://confluence.lumiclabs.internal/projects/projects/pages/display

Subject: Badge migration this weekend — heads up

Hi folks,

Quick one from the front desk: we're moving everyone from the old Quillgate badge system to the new Torvane readers this Saturday. Your current badges will stop working at the turnstiles from Monday morning, so please swap them at the desk before you head up. If you're in over the weekend, the side entrance on Melford Lane stays on the old system until Sunday night. For anyone stuck before their swap, use the fallback door code below.

Cheers,
Danya

staff pass of taduf-yahig = bdg-BPNIR-70343

## Account Recovery — Firmware Channel Notes

For the reviewer: when a Lanternbock device owner loses access, recovery runs through the firmware update channel, not the app. The Coppervale signer pushes a one-time recovery image to the device, which then prompts locally. Yes, it's a bit unusual, but it keeps recovery off the public API entirely. Signing that one-time image requires the channel's recovery passphrase, reproduced on the line directly below.

strongbox words: druvan-lamys-eliius-jorax-istox-soreth-ulays-gilix-ralix-oliiel-norwyn-casvan-praius